SPECIAL OFFER $2.99 (Regularly priced: $3.99) Blackout: Remembering the Things I Drank to Forget by Sarah Hepola is her story and personal narrative that documents her experiences as a blackout alcoholic that she was trying to recover from. This book is a summary and analysis of different adventures and chronicles of the 25 year journey and battle. The story is filled with candidly portrayals of her previous life. It is stunningly truthful and direct most of the time. Hepola's story is one filled with true stories no matter how embarrassing and controversial at times. It is one of the only true and inspiring stories on alcoholic addiction and recovery. This summary and review of the story is from the beginning to the end and encompasses all parts of her life and offers an in depth review. The beginning of the story reveals Hepola's introduction to alcohol and the catalyst for her addiction.Meanwhile the second half of the story focuses on her downfall and struggles as well as her painful recovery. Sarah Hepola is a writer and editor who has written for many famous publications in the magazine and internet industry, She is currently an editor for Salon.com.
